Sandbox resets nightly and accepts synthetic transactions only. Staging mirrors production schema and receives a replayed sample of real traffic from the Dunmore pipeline. Production is append-only; corrections go through adjustment entries, never deletes. Contractors get sandbox access by default; staging requires approval from the ledger team lead. Each environment reads its settings at boot from the shared configuration store. The staging environment currently runs with the following values.

deployment values, bahop-fahag:
[silok]
host = silok.lumictech.test
user = silok_svc
database = silok_prod

## Artifact signing — Fieldnote offline mode

Quick overview for the security review: Fieldnote's offline mode lets surveyors cache map packs and form bundles on-device, so every bundle is signed at build time and verified before the app loads it — no signature, no load, even offline. Keys rotate quarterly and old bundles get re-signed during sync. For your review of the verification path, the current bundle-signing public key is below.

release key, kajeg-yawif: bky6_axksxH

Meeting notes, Records Group, Tuesday session. Attendees reviewed the inbound delivery of the Kestrel-9 hardware security module from Orvane Systems, scheduled to arrive at the Delmont Hill records vault on Thursday morning. Marta Quillen confirmed the tamper-evident crate will be logged on arrival and photographed before opening. The module must remain crated until two custodians are present. Orvane's courier requires verification at the dock before release. The agreed hand-over instruction for the courier is recorded below.

drop instructions, bahif-bahip: the norax feniel courier leaves the drumir kaseth rusir ledger at gate 1983 under passcode 849948

For the sync: this change alters compaction in the Tidegate queue broker. Compaction now runs per-partition with a watermark check, so we no longer block consumers during segment rewrites. I verified that tombstone retention survives broker restarts, but please double-check the interaction with mirrored partitions on the Ashvale cluster. The scheduling and retention behavior is governed by the constants that follow.

tuning constants:
RATE_LIMITS = {
    "zorael": 10,
    "oliix": 1,
    "holix": 2,
    "quenix": 10,
}